....xpansion of India - Chile Preferential Trade Agreement <br>News and Press Release<br>Dated:- 20-4-2016<br><BR>The Union Cabinet, chaired by the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i, has given its approval for expansion of India - Chile Preferential Trade Agreement (PTA) between India and Chile. India&#39;s export basket with Chile is diversified and keeping in view the wide variety of tariff lines o....

....ffered by Chile, the expanded PTA would immensely benefit India. Under the expanded PTA, Chile has offered concessions to India on 1798 tariff lines with Margin of Preference (MoP) ranging from 30%-100% and India has offered concessions to Chile on 1031 tariff lines at 8-digit level with MoP ranging from 10%-100%. Under the proposed expanded PTA, 86% of India&#39;s exports to Chile will get covere....

....d with concessions, which is likely to result in doubling of our exports in the near future. A Preferential Trade Agreement (PTA) between India and Chile was signed in March, 2006. The said PTA came into force with effect from August, 2007. During 2006-07, Chile was ranked 51st export destination for India. Bilateral Trade during the year 2006-07 was US$ 2.3 billion. Trade dynamics changed after ....

....the PTA came into force from September 2007. Bilateral trade registered a growth of 58.49% from 2006-07 to 2014-15. Bilateral trade during 2014-15 stood at US $ 3.65 billion with exports at US $ 0.57 billion and imports at US$ 3.08 billion respectively. India has friendly relations with Chile. Chile has been cooperating with India at the International fora and expansion of India Chile PTA will en....
